The sudden appearance of the letter “H” on the refrigerator control panel Atlant often takes owners by surprise, causing panic about the safety of food. This symbol is not a random electronic failure, but is a clearly programmed signal from the self-diagnosis system. The letter H comes from the English word High, which means “high”. Thus, the display informs you that the temperature inside the refrigerator or freezer has risen above the permissible threshold, usually exceeding +10°C.
The situation when the indicator lights up can occur either after a long power outage or as a result of a serious malfunction of the unit. In the first case, the equipment simply informs you that the food may have defrosted and requires your intervention to restart the cooling cycle. In the second, this is an alarm bell indicating that the compressor is working, but cannot cope with the load, or one of the system components has completely failed.
It is important not to ignore this signal, since prolonged storage of products at elevated temperatures will lead to their spoilage. If the indicator is constantly on or flashing after you have closed all the doors and checked the settings, it is necessary to carry out diagnostics. Understanding the reasons The occurrence of an error will help you quickly determine whether you can handle the problem yourself or whether you will need to call a technician.
The main reason: defrosting after turning off the lights
The most common and safest reason for the letter H appearing on the display is a recent power outage. When the refrigerator Atlant is de-energized, the compressor stops and the temperature inside the chambers begins to slowly rise. As soon as it exceeds the critical level, the electronics record this event and, when voltage is applied, the emergency indicator lights up. This is a standard reaction of the smart system, designed to warn the user about a possible violation of the temperature storage conditions.
If you know that the lights were recently turned off, or the refrigerator was unplugged from the outlet for defrosting and moving, then it is too early to worry. In this case, the unit is working properly, and it just needs time to reach operating mode. The cooling system will begin to work intensively, and as soon as the temperature drops to the set values (usually below +8...+10°C), the indicator H will go out on its own.
⚠️ Attention: Do not try to speed up the cooling process by opening doors or putting hot foods inside. This will create additional load on the compressor and increase the temperature recovery time.
The recovery process can take from 2 to 12 hours depending on the refrigerator model and the ambient temperature in the room. During this period, try to minimize opening doors so that cold air does not escape outside. If more than a day has passed, and the letter H continues to light or blink, then the problem lies deeper, and simply waiting will not help.
Violation of tightness and operating rules
The second most common reason for a rise in temperature is a violation of the tightness of the internal volume. If the refrigerator door Atlant does not fit tightly to the body or remains ajar, warm air from the room easily penetrates inside. Temperature sensors instantly respond to changes in the thermal balance and activate an emergency indication mode. This often happens when the door is slammed carelessly, or when food interferes with a tight closure.
It is also worth checking the condition of the sealing rubber (cuff) around the perimeter of the door. Over time, rubber loses elasticity, cracks or deforms, ceasing to perform its function. There is a constant heat exchange through microscopic gaps, which is why the compressor works without stopping, trying to compensate for the loss of cold, but the temperature still rises.
Pay attention to the following factors that affect the tightness:
- 🚪 Distortion doors: if the refrigerator is not level, the door may open on its own or not completely close under its own weight.
- 🥦 Overflow of the chambers: too much food can prevent the door from closing tightly or block the ventilation holes.
- 🧊 Ice on seal: frozen moisture or pieces of food on the rubber create gaps through which the cold escapes.
To fix the problem, carefully inspect the perimeter of the door, wipe the seal with a soft cloth and check whether the magnetic tape fits tightly along its entire length. If you find that the door is warped, you may need to adjust the hinges.
Malfunctions of the temperature sensor and thermostat
If everything is fine with the seal, and the error H does not disappear, the problem may lie in the “sense organs” of your refrigerator. Special sensors (thermistors) are responsible for monitoring the temperature in the chambers. If this element fails, it may send incorrect data to the electronic control module. For example, the sensor “thinks” that there is heat inside, although in fact the food is frozen, or vice versa, it does not see a real increase in temperature. A situation often occurs when the sensor is “stuck” in the high temperature position. The electronic unit receives a signal that the chamber is warm and the indicator continues to light Heven if the compressor has already produced cold. In some models, a faulty sensor may block the compressor from turning on, which leads to actual defrosting of food.
It is also worth mentioning mechanical thermostats in older models. Although they are less likely to give an error on the display (since they often do not have a display), in electronic versions, failure of the thermostat leads to chaotic operation of the system. The compressor may turn on too rarely or not at all.
How to check the temperature sensor?
To check the sensor, you need a multimeter. It is necessary to remove the sensor, place it in a container of water of known temperature and measure the resistance. If the resistance readings do not correspond to the table of values for a given temperature, the sensor is faulty and requires replacement.
Problems with the defrost system (No Frost)
In refrigerators Atlantequipped with the system No Frostthe appearance of a letter H can signal about problems in the evaporator defrost circuit. If the defrost heating element, timer or defrost sensor does not work correctly, a “coat” of ice begins to grow on the evaporator. This ice blocks the channels through which cold air should enter the chamber.
As a result, the fan circulates the air, but no cold gets into the chamber. A sensor in the chamber detects an increase in temperature and lights up an alarm indicator. At the same time, the compressor itself can work properly and even for too long, trying to cool the volume that is blocked by ice.
The main elements of the system that require checking:
- ❄️ Defrost heating element: the evaporator could have burned out and stopped heating.
- ⏱️ Timer or electronic module: does not switch the refrigerator to defrost mode.
- 🌡️ Defrost sensor: does not give a command to turn off the heating element or does not start the process.
⚠️ Attention: Self-diagnosis of the No Frost system requires partial disassembly of the refrigerator and work with live electrical circuits. If you do not have the skills to work with a multimeter, it is better to entrust this task to a specialist.
Failures in the operation of the electronic control module
The "brain" of the refrigerator Atlant is an electronic control module. It is he who processes the signals from all sensors and makes the decision to turn on the compressor or light up the indicators. Sometimes the reason for the appearance of a letter H there is a software failure or a power surge in the network, due to which the module freezes or begins to interpret the data incorrectly.
In such cases, a paradoxical situation can be observed: the refrigerator freezes perfectly, the food is cold, but the emergency indicator is on. This suggests that the cooling system is physically intact, but the control logic is broken. It is also possible that the tracks on the board are damaged or the contacts of the cables going to the sensors are oxidized.
To eliminate software errors, a complete reset of the settings often helps. It is necessary to de-energize the refrigerator for a long period of time (from 30 minutes to several hours) so that the capacitors on the board are completely discharged. This will allow you to reboot the controller and possibly reset the error.
Freon leakage and compressor malfunctions
The most serious scenario that is hidden behind the burning letter H is a refrigerant (freon) leak or compressor failure. If a hole has formed in the system (microcrack in sealed tubes, corrosion fistula), the freon gradually evaporates. It becomes insufficient for effective heat exchange, and the temperature in the chambers rises.
When a freon leaks, the compressor often works without stopping, trying to gain temperature, but cannot do this. As a result, it overheats, and the indicator light H lights, signaling defrosting. It is difficult to determine a leak visually; often it is not accompanied by oil stains, since the amount of oil in the system is minimal.
Signs indicating a leak or breakdown of the compressor:
- 🔇 Silence or humming: the compressor either does not turn on at all, or hums, but does not start (the start relay clicks).
- 🔥 Hot condenser: the grill at the back of the refrigerator is either cold (no freon) or too hot at one point (clogging).
- 🧊 Ice in one corner: in the freezer, ice can only be at the back wall or in one corner, and the rest the space is warm.
In this case, professional repairs are required using special tools: a leak detector, a vacuum pump and a gas station. It is almost impossible to eliminate the leak on your own and refill the system efficiently.
Diagnostic table: what does flashing and burning mean
For ease of diagnosing the behavior of the indicator H on refrigerator displays Atlant, we systematize the main scenarios in a table. The nature of the lamp's burning often suggests the direction of troubleshooting.
| Indicator behavior | Probable cause | Necessary actions |
|---|---|---|
| Standing on | Temperature is higher than normal (defrosting, open door, breakdown) | Check the tightness of the closure, wait 12 hours. If it does not go out, diagnostics of the components. |
| Flashing | Active cooling process or sensor failure | Listen to the operation of the compressor. If it is silent, check the starting relay or module. |
| Lights up after switching on | Normal defrosting after inactivity | Waiting for temperature to set (up to 24 hours). |
| Lights up with a sound signal | Critical temperature rise | Urgently check the products, exclude spoilage, call a technician. |

Frequently asked questions and answers (FAQ)
Is it possible to store food if H is on?
Short-term storage (several hours) is acceptable if the food is not completely defrosted. However, if the light stays on for too long, meat, fish and dairy products may spoil. Be sure to check the smell and consistency before use.
How long should the H indicator light after switching on?
Under normal conditions, when the chambers are fully loaded, the indicator can light from 2 to 12 hours. If the refrigerator is empty - faster. If after 24 hours of continuous operation the error does not disappear, this is a sign of a malfunction.
Why is H on, but the refrigerator is freezing?
This may indicate a malfunction of the temperature sensor (it “lies” to the module), a stuck button or a software failure of the control board. It is also possible that the door may freeze, which is why the opening sensor prevents the system from returning to normal mode.
How to reset error H on an Atlant refrigerator?
There is no special “reset” button. The error is reset automatically when the temperature in the chamber drops below the threshold (about +8°C). If this does not happen, you need to eliminate the cause (leakage, sensor failure). A forced reset is only possible by completely de-energizing for 15-30 minutes, but this only helps with electronics glitches.
